Ain A. Sonin is a scholar working on Computational Mechanics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Ain A. Sonin has authored 58 papers receiving a total of 2.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Computational Mechanics, 12 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 12 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Ain A. Sonin's work include Membrane-based Ion Separation Techniques (9 papers), Particle Dynamics in Fluid Flows (8 papers) and Fluid Dynamics and Heat Transfer (6 papers). Ain A. Sonin is often cited by papers focused on Membrane-based Ion Separation Techniques (9 papers), Particle Dynamics in Fluid Flows (8 papers) and Fluid Dynamics and Heat Transfer (6 papers). Ain A. Sonin collaborates with scholars based in United States and Canada. Ain A. Sonin's co-authors include Ronald F. Probstein, G. Grossman, Behrouz Abedian, D. Yung, Peter Huber, Daniel J. Ehrlich, Paul Matsudaira, W. M. Rohsenow, N.E. Todreas and E.U. Khan and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res and Analytical Chemistry.
